diff options
author | Marek Olšák <[email protected]> | 2016-08-07 16:24:40 +0200 |
---|---|---|
committer | Marek Olšák <[email protected]> | 2016-08-09 15:35:42 +0200 |
commit | 06b2fd04f6bc2f511f0c67a9b18f01b8f7296edc (patch) | |
tree | cab4a8ad02c822e1c90f5d55d2260bcaff1c96c5 | |
parent | 8c4d9afb7e770f312079994994f42ddebf7e641c (diff) |
ddebug: dump driver states and shaders for apitrace calls
I think this was an oversight when the PIPE_DUMP flags were added.
Reviewed-by: Nicolai Hähnle <[email protected]>
-rw-r--r-- | src/gallium/drivers/ddebug/dd_draw.c |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/src/gallium/drivers/ddebug/dd_draw.c b/src/gallium/drivers/ddebug/dd_draw.c index c1bfdaf6865..e2005edc872 100644 --- a/src/gallium/drivers/ddebug/dd_draw.c +++ b/src/gallium/drivers/ddebug/dd_draw.c @@ -1091,7 +1091,10 @@ dd_after_draw(struct dd_context *dctx, struct dd_call *call) case DD_DUMP_APITRACE_CALL: if (dscreen->apitrace_dump_call == dctx->draw_state.apitrace_call_number) { - dd_write_report(dctx, call, 0, false); + dd_write_report(dctx, call, + PIPE_DUMP_CURRENT_STATES | + PIPE_DUMP_CURRENT_SHADERS, + false); /* No need to continue. */ exit(0); } |